The coding leads serve as liaisons and leaders between coding staff, the operation, and the Director. The coding leads are recognized as the subject matter experts for coding and for meeting operational objectives. The Lead Coder position is responsible for accurate coding of professional services from medical record documentation. Reviews, codes to complex cases and assigns correct ICD-9/10-CM diagnosis codes and CPT coding, E/M coding and level of interventional and surgical coding. This level will also code for new and experimental treatments and therapies. The lead coders will code for multiple physician specialties.

About University Health KC

University Health (UH) has all the things you expect from a great health system. With two acute care academic hospital locations, the largest, most comprehensive behavioral health program in the area, a long-term care facility and multiple primary care practices, UH provides the highest quality care – from routine screenings to the most complicated cases. We are the primary teaching hospital for the University of Missouri-Kansas City School of Medicine, so our doctors are academic specialists who teach tomorrow’s doctors the very latest updates.

University Health Truman Medical Center, our downtown campus, is one of the busiest Level One Trauma Center in the city. Providers offer the full range of services with specialties in chronic disease management, high risk pregnancy and sleep disorders along with the state-of-the art Richard and Annette Bloch Cancer Center.

University Health 1, located at 2101 Charlotte Street is an outpatient care and day-surgery center, with sixteen clinics including Sabates Eye Center, Plastic Surgery, Hernia repair and Medical Imaging with Siemens 3D Mammography.

At University Health 2, 2211 Charlotte St, providers offer Primary and Women's Care.

In eastern Jackson County, University Health Lakewood Medical Center sits on 300 acres of beautiful wooded grounds. We are a community hospital providing the continuum of care— from emergency medicine to a nationally-certified orthopaedic joint replacement program — as well as The Family Birthplace, We have several family medical care centers and a radiology center, Medical Imaging Eastland, that provides the latest in technology and specialized breast cancer care.
